Worlds Apart: A Poem

I won’t deny what I felt from the start

Or how it had then spurred me to art

But though we may be worlds apart

Still I feel you are close to my heart

Tu Me Manques: A Poem

how can I continue functioning

as I am not whole anymore

the ever essential piece

my heart’s only purpose

is apart from me

now I can barely move

for it pains me so

in my bones I can feel it

the strickening absence of you

and how you’re missing me too


tu me manques (French)- you are missing from me
